British official in Gulf to seek aproval for any coming strike against Iraq
Iraq-Gulf-UK, Politics, 11/16/1998
British Minister of State for Foreign Affairs Derrick Fatchett will arrive tomorrow in Oman a brief visit, during which he will meet with Sultan Qaboos Bin Said.
During the meeting, Fatchett will discuss the developments of the crisis between Iraq and the UN within the possibility of directing a military strike against Iraq should the crisis continue.
Gulf sources told ArabicNews.com that the British official will try to obtain the approval of the Gulf states to direct a military strike at Iraq in the future which the Gulf states would either join or support and not oppose in public as they did during the last crisis.
